According to the Department of Defense's Directorate of Information, Operations and Reports, a total of 16,112,566 people served in the American forces. Out of those, 405,399 were killed, including 291,557 in battle and 113,842 in non-battle situations. A total of 670,846 people … how do i get diamonds in royale high https://marquebydesign.com
